Site work and paving for a mixed-use development in Keystone, South Dakota. Completed plans call for site work for a bridge / tunnel; for paving for a bridge / tunnel; sidewalk / parking lot; and sidewalk / parking lot.
Furnishing all necessary labor, tools, materials and equipment, and performing all work required to construct completely all portions of the project described as Keystone Pedestrian Bridge, Town of Keystone, South Dakota, in accordance with Plans and Specifications prepared by Interstate Engineering of Spearfish, South Dakota. The major divisions of work contemplated under this proposal is as follows: Remove existing in place structure, remove concrete abutments, remove existing sidewalk and structure excavation. Install two (2) cast-in-place reinforced concrete abutments, place town furnished pre-manufactured pedestrian bridge, sidewalk, erosion control, seeding and miscellaneous items to complete the project. Contract Time: Completion Deadline Date: April 5, 2023. The CONTRACTOR shall pay the OWNER $1,600.00 for each day or part of a day that expires after the time specified for Completion of any construction schedule until the WORK is complete. Payments to the Contractor will be made in cash, based on monthly estimates for work completed, subject to the retained percentages as specified in the Information for Bidders. All proposals will be made on the forms furnished by the Owner. Each bidder shall submit with his proposal a certified check or cashiers check, in the amount not less than five percent (5%) of the total amount of the bid, or Bid Bond in the amount of ten percent (10%) of the total amount of the bid, and made payable to Town of Keystone, South Dakota, as a guarantee of the bidder entering into a contract for the construction of the work and furnishing of a 100% performance and a 100% payment bond. The Contractor shall not discriminate against any employee or applicant for employment because of race, creed, color, national origin, or gender. The Contractor shall take affirmative action to ensure that applicants are employed, and that employees are treated, during employment, without regard to their race, creed, color, national origin, or gender.
